Búsqueda de comodines en el selector de nodos con paquete de agilidad HTML

c# html-agility-pack winforms

Pregunta

esta es la parte de mi codigo

<div>
<div style="PADDING-BOTTOM: 4px"> blah </div>
<div style="PADDING-BOTTOM: 2px"> blah </div>
<div>

¿Cómo puedo seleccionar 2do y 3ro divs en 'nodo.SeleccionarNodos'?

HtmlNode node = doc.DocumentNode.SelectSingleNode(".//div[@style='PADDING-BOTTOM: 2px']");

¿Puedo hacer algún tipo de búsqueda de wilcard para 2px y 4px o cualquier otro px?

Respuesta aceptada

Puedes usar el contains() para hacer una coincidencia de cadena en cadena.

node = doc.DocumentNode.SelectSingleNode(".//div[contains(@style, 'PADDING-BOTTOM:')]");


Licencia bajo: CC-BY-SA with attribution
No afiliado con Stack Overflow
¿Es esto KB legal? Sí, aprende por qué
Licencia bajo: CC-BY-SA with attribution
No afiliado con Stack Overflow
¿Es esto KB legal? Sí, aprende por qué